Crucial Participant Recruitment for Effective UX Research
Conducting effective UX research hinges on assembling a diverse and representative pool of participants. Meticulously recruiting participants who align with your research goals is paramount to ensuring actionable insights. A well-defined participant profile, encompassing demographics, user behaviors, and motivations, can inform your recruitment strategy. Leverage a variety of methods to cast a wide net, including online panels, social media groups, and targeted outreach. Remember to motivate participation to attract and retain qualified individuals. By implementing a robust participant recruitment process, you can boost the effectiveness of your UX research and drive data-driven design decisions.

Maximizing Survey Response Rates: Best Practices and Strategies
Securing a high participation rate for your survey is crucial for obtaining valuable insights. Implementing best practices can significantly enhance your chances of success. First, carefully design your survey to be concise, engaging, and easy to understand. Directly outline the purpose of the survey and assure respondents that their feedback will be anonymous.
To maximize response rates, explore offering a small reward for completing the survey. Send reminders to non-respondents, and personalize your communication to increase appeal. Finally, publish your survey through multiple platforms to reach a wider audience.
